1. I tried it once in Kenora for about an hour
About 10 years ago, after meeting someone who was on a team and he invited me to a practice session.

I always had too much speed as a pusher, but they said I had good kneebend and technique for a complete newcomer. As a sweeper I was frustrated the rock would never turn quite enough.

Overall it was a blast and I love watching curling during the Olympics now.

Kenora is near Thunder Bay and used to be called Rat Portage, as I recall from the local museum. Apparently it was a very rough town in the late 1800s, plenty of bootlegging, burglary and prostitution.
